Job Title: Head of Nursing Care

Location: Benin, Edo
Employment Type: Full Time
Department: Clinical Services
Reporting Relationships
Reports to: Head of Clinical Services
Direct reports: Registered Nurses, Nutritionist

Job Purpose

  • Responsible for planning, organization and administration of nursing services to include staffing, training and development, communications and documentation to maintain quality patient care standards and advise medical staff, department heads, and the administrator in matters related to nursing services.

Key Responsibilities / Duties / Tasks

  • Manage and lead all nursing personnel operations.
  • Develop short and long-term goals for the entire nursing department.
  • Establish new policies and update existing policies to improve the standard of care for patients.
  • Plan and oversee admission, nursing, and patient care processes.
  • Maintain department budgets and record all expenses.
  • Respond to any nursing-related issues in a timely manner.
  • Coordinate with medical staff and other departments to ensure hospital efficiency.
  • Oversee all record-keeping processes and ensure all necessary documents are accurate and up-to-date.
  • Hire and train new and current nursing staff members.
  • Evaluate staff performance and prepare accurate reports detailing your findings.
  • Oversee the maintenance of clean hospital environment
  • Ensure that hospital equipment and supplies are adequately maintained and economically utilized
  • Periodic review and approvals of in-patients meals
  • Execute and participate in community outreach programs.

Job Dimensions
Financial Responsibility:

  • In budget development with overall responsibility of the department’s budget

Working Conditions:

  • Works predominantly within a clinical and office environment.
  • 25% travel as required by the role.

Job Competencies (Knowledge, Experience and Attributes / Skills)
Academic Qualifications:

  • Degree in Nursing, Healthcare Administration or a relevant field.
  • Professional Qualifications / Membership to professional bodies
  • Certified license from NMCN

Work Experience Required:

  • Minimum of five (5) years experience as Head of Nursing or Deputy Head of Nursing in a standard hospital
  • Post basic and administrative nursing position in reputable standard hospital is an added advantage

Functional Skills:

  • In-depth knowledge of legal policies and regulations in the healthcare industry.    

Behavioural Competencies / Attributes:

  • Maintains ethical nursing standards
  • Aptitude for problem-solving.
  • Excellent leadership and interpersonal skills.
  • Outstanding written and verbal communication skills.

 

 



Job Title: Chief Executive Officer

Location: Benin, Edo
Employment Type: Full Time
Department: Management
Reports to: Board of Directors
Direct Reports: Medical Director, Head Corporate Services, Head Finance and Accounts, ICT Manager

Job Purpose

  • Accountable to the Board of Directors for the efficient and effective management of the Hospital (with highest degree of professionalism)
  • Responsible for patient Diagnosis and Care
  • Responsible for managing all administrative and financial functions in implementing Board policies
  • Responsible for advancing the interests of the Hospital, as expressed in its Vision and Mission Statements.
  • Responsible for providing the highest level of effective representation to the Hospital system and the community which it serves

Key Responsibilities / Duties / Tasks
Administration:

  • Responsible for the day-to-day administrative operations of the Hospital, the delegation of duties and the establishment of formal means of accountability.
  • Ensure effective delivery of high quality patient care.
  • Ensure operation of appropriate project and business development activities in accordance with Board policies.
  • Responsible for the financial integrity of the operation of the Hospital.
  • Ensure all contract issues are managed efficiently and effectively in accordance with Board policies.
  • Ensure effective operation of a quality improvement process for the Hospital, including the periodic assessment of patient satisfaction
  • Ensure all financial transactions are conducted in accordance with pertinent standards and legal requirements.
  • Ensure annual audit is conducted and appropriate actions are taken in accordance with the findings.
  • Ensure maintenance and timely updates of operational procedures manuals.
  • Maintain effective communication with all departments.
  • Adequately staff and support the Hospital Board Committees.
  • Responsible for keeping Hospital Board and staff abreast of legislation, regulations or any other actions which might have an important effect on the Hospital operations and make recommendations for appropriate action.
  • Address and protect the safety of all employees, patients, physicians, guests, visitors.
  • Participate in the hospital’s quality program and be member of quality committees if selected.
  • Ensure the Hospital meets the highest standards of cleanliness and hygiene and is functional at all times including all equipment in working condition
  • Periodically assess Hospital activities, organizational structure and staffing partners.
  • Implements appropriate change, or where required, recommends such change for Board approval.
  • Ensure that quality of services is provided as per standards of BMC
  • Responsible for developing and maintaining effective local and regional networks and affiliations in accordance with the policies of the Board

Public Relations and Liaison:

  • Conduct public relations programs effectively
  • Responsible for the effective representation of the Hospital at appropriate public, civic and other organizational activities and meetings.
  • Act as the representative of the Board in all matters, except in cases where the Board has specifically authorized some other designee.
  • Play a leadership role in coordinating health care and wellness services in the Hospital service area.
  • Develop and maintain effective working relationship with national and regional medical councils, institutions and private sector hospitals
  • In collaboration with the Head Diagnostic Centre, work towards developing the hospital and diagnostic centre as the best in the state and region.
  • Develop and maintain relationship with international hospitals/institutes to facilitate visits, exchange programs as well as training options.
  • Responsible for statutory compliances, and upkeep of statutory permissions as necessary
  • Liaise with appropriate authorities to ensure renewals of both the hospital and operating staff license requirement
  • Process ISO documentation for the hospital and compliance and timely audits

Planning:

  • Responsible for formulating and presenting for annual Board approval, work plans and budget recommendations, including assisting the Finance Committee in its annual review of the capital budget.
  • Responsible for the maintenance and updating of short and long term strategic plans aimed at achieving the mission and goals of the Hospital
  • Facilitate the bi-annial review of the Board’s by-laws and make recommendations for change, where appropriate, to the Board.

Decision Making Authority:

  • Ensure that work is carried out within general policies, principles and goals, and is subject to direction only for guidance on policy issues.
  • Ensure that an effective operating system for hiring, promoting, rewarding, disciplining and terminating employees in accordance with established policies and procedures is in place.
  • Ensure that all policies and procedures are in accordance with Nigerian laws.
  • Maintain an effective working relationship with all Board members, Physicians, and Hospital employees.
  • Ensures the promotion of the philosophy and values of the Hospital mission among all employees.

Outreach / Community Program Management:

  • In coordination with the Patient-Customer Relationship Advocate, ensure the programs are well structured and held in a disciplined manner.

Job Dimensions
Financial Responsibility:

  • Participate in budget development with overall responsibility of the organization’s budget
  • Approve expenses and authorize payment

Working Conditions:

  • Works predominantly within a comfortable office environment.
  • Travel as required by the role.

Job Competencies (Knowledge, Experience and Attributes / Skills)
Academic Qualifications:

  • Medical Degree
  • Master's Degree in Hospital Management or MBA with demonstrated experience in managing hospitals.

Professional Qualifications / Membership to Professional Bodies:

  • License to practice medicine from the Nigerian Medical and Dental Association (MDCN license).

Work Experience Required:

  • More than fifteen (15) years experience of which seven (7) years should be in Hospital Administration/Operations.
  • Ten (10) years experience in hospital administration will be considered in the absence of a degree in Hospital Administration

Functional Skills:

  • People Management
  • Financial and Business Acumen
  • Negotiation skils
  • Strategic planning
  • Organization skills
  • Public relations.

Behavioural Competencies / Attributes:

  • Empathic towards others
  • Proactive
  • Good communication, interpersonal and leadership skills
  • Self-Belief
  • Outgoing personality
  • Persistent.
